Learning Blender can feel overwhelming at first, especially when you are faced with dozens of tools, workspaces, and professional features. The good news is that you do not need years of experience to begin creating impressive 3D models, realistic renders, animations, and complete digital projects. You simply need the right guide.

Blender 5.1 User Guide for Beginners is a practical, step-by-step handbook designed to help you build real skills from the ground up. Whether you are completely new to 3D design or looking to understand Blender's latest features, this book provides a clear learning path that takes you from the basics to creating polished, professional-quality projects.

Instead of focusing on isolated tools, this guide follows a project-based approach that helps you understand how every part of Blender works together. You will learn not only how to use the software but also how to think like a professional 3D artist by developing efficient workflows, organizing projects, solving common problems, and producing work you can confidently share or include in your portfolio.

Inside this book, you will learn how to:

  • Install and configure Blender 5.1 on Windows, macOS, and Linux
  • Navigate the Blender interface with confidence
  • Understand editors, workspaces, panels, and essential keyboard shortcuts
  • Create 3D models using professional modeling techniques
  • Work with vertices, edges, faces, modifiers, and precision modeling tools
  • Build realistic objects using materials, textures, UV mapping, and the Principled BSDF shader
  • Create convincing wood, metal, glass, plastic, and fabric materials
  • Set up professional lighting using Point, Spot, Area, Sun, and HDRI lighting
  • Produce high-quality renders with both Eevee and Cycles
  • Learn digital sculpting techniques, character modeling fundamentals, and retopology
  • Create animations using keyframes, armatures, rigging, weight painting, and camera animation
  • Build procedural scenes with Geometry Nodes and reusable node groups
  • Edit videos, add titles, perform color correction, use motion tracking, and create visual effects with Blender's Video Sequence Editor and Compositor
  • Prepare models for 3D printing, game engines, and real-world production workflows
  • Export projects using FBX, OBJ, STL, and glTF formats
  • Organize Blender projects efficiently and avoid common beginner mistakes
  • Develop professional workflows, portfolio-ready projects, and productive daily practice habits
  • Complete practical mini-projects throughout the book, ending with a fully rendered final project that combines modeling, materials, lighting, animation, and rendering techniques
